static int cfg_process(struct ast_config *tmp, struct ast_category **_tmpc, struct ast_variable **_last, char *buf, int lineno, char *configfile, int includelevel)
{
char *c;
char *cur;
struct ast_variable *v;
/* Strip off lines using ; as comment */
c = strchr(buf, ';');
if (c)
*c = '\0';
cur = strip(buf);
if (strlen(cur)) {
/* Actually parse the entry */
if (cur[0] == '[') {
/* A category header */
c = strchr(cur, ']');
if (c) {
*c = 0;
*_tmpc = malloc(sizeof(struct ast_category));
if (!*_tmpc) {
ast_destroy(tmp);
ast_log(LOG_WARNING,
"Out of memory, line %d\n", lineno);
return -1;
}
strncpy((*_tmpc)->name, cur+1, sizeof((*_tmpc)->name) - 1);
(*_tmpc)->root = NULL;
(*_tmpc)->next = tmp->root;
tmp->root = *_tmpc;
*_last = NULL;
} else {
ast_log(LOG_WARNING,
"parse error: no closing ']', line %d of %s\n", lineno, configfile);
}
} else if (cur[0] == '#') {
/* A directive */
cur++;
c = cur;
while(*c && (*c > 32)) c++;
if (*c) {
*c = '\0';
c++;
/* Find real argument */
while(*c && (*c < 33)) c++;
if (!*c)
c = NULL;
} else
c = NULL;
if (!strcasecmp(cur, "include")) {
/* A #include */
if (c) {
while((*c == '<') || (*c == '>') || (*c == '\"')) c++;
/* Get rid of leading mess */
cur = c;
while(strlen(cur)) {
c = cur + strlen(cur) - 1;
if ((*c == '>') || (*c == '<') || (*c == '\"'))
*c = '\0';
else
break;
}
if (includelevel < MAX_INCLUDE_LEVEL) {
__ast_load(cur, tmp, _tmpc, _last, includelevel + 1);
} else
ast_log(LOG_WARNING, "Maximum Include level (%d) exceeded\n", includelevel);
} else
ast_log(LOG_WARNING, "Directive '#include' needs an argument (filename) at line %d of %s\n", lineno, configfile);
/* Strip off leading and trailing "'s and <>'s */
} else
ast_log(LOG_WARNING, "Unknown directive '%s' at line %d of %s\n", cur, lineno, configfile);
} else {
/* Just a line (variable = value) */
if (!*_tmpc) {
ast_log(LOG_WARNING,
"parse error: No category context for line %d of %s\n", lineno, configfile);
}
c = strchr(cur, '=');
if (c) {
*c = 0;
c++;
/* Ignore > in => */
if (*c== '>')
c++;
v = malloc(sizeof(struct ast_variable));
if (v) {
v->next = NULL;
v->name = strdup(strip(cur));
v->value = strdup(strip(c));
v->lineno = lineno;
if (*_last)
(*_last)->next = v;
else
(*_tmpc)->root = v;
*_last = v;
} else {
ast_destroy(tmp);
ast_log(LOG_WARNING, "Out of memory, line %d\n", lineno);
return -1;
}
} else {
ast_log(LOG_WARNING, "No '=' (equal sign) in line %d of %s\n", lineno, configfile);
}
}
}
return 0;
}
